From Dog Whistles to Megaphones: The Mainstreaming of Racism Trump’s rhetoric has increasingly normalized racial bigotry. In the past, American political figures often used “dog whistles” (coded language) to make racial appeals. Trump, by contrast, has been explicit. He has labeled Somali immigrants “garbage” and circulated videos depicting Barack Obama and Michelle Obama as apes — a trope rooted in slavery-era dehumanization. While statements from his administration often echo white supremacist messaging, Trump himself has voiced nostalgia for colonialism, as he did in his Jan. 21 address in Davos. Now Trump has amplified a segment from Michael Savage’s podcast in which the host characterizes China, India and other nations as “hell-holes.” Reposting “hell-hole” comments on his Truth Social account under his own name amounts to explicit disparagement of sovereign nations and, by implication, their peoples. Governments often issue demarches or summon ambassadors to clarify whether such statements reflect official policy. But Trump’s use of racist rhetoric has become routine. Repeated exposure to this kind of inflammatory language dulls the “shock response,” weakening the capacity of traditional diplomatic norms to act as a deterrent.
